About building new in Palm Bay

Palm Bay is where the Space Coast's growth actually lands: Brevard's largest city by population, with the deepest supply of affordable buildable lots in the county thanks to the original General Development Corporation Port Malabar plat. Aerospace and defense employers in neighboring Melbourne are minutes away, the St. Johns Heritage Parkway has opened up the city's west side, and quarter-acre homesites still trade at prices that make new-construction math work for both families and investors.

★ Location & commute

Getting around from Palm Bay

Palm Bay connects to I-95 at three interchanges, with US-1 along the east side. Downtown Melbourne and its airport are 15–20 minutes north, the beaches are about 25 minutes over the causeways, and Orlando is roughly 80 minutes northwest.

Schools

Brevard Public Schools serves Palm Bay — Bayside High School, Heritage High School, and Palm Bay Magnet High School cover the city, with several K-8 and charter options across the sections.

How long does permitting take in Brevard County?+

Permitting in Brevard County typically takes 6–12 weeks from application submission to issued permit, depending on complexity (standard infill vs. wetlands, flood zone, or HOA architectural review).
